WebHot tub rash can be caused by bacteria that fester in the warm water of any tub, but the bacteria that cause it thrives particularly well in the damp wood that frames so many spas. It’s not the only rash that can be caused by hot tub use. Chlorine rash, a type of contact dermatitis, is another common spa-related skin irritation.
